What is the severity of CVE-2026-49877?
The severity of CVE-2026-49877 is classified as important.
2
Which versions of Apache ActiveMQ are affected by CVE-2026-49877?
CVE-2026-49877 affects Apache ActiveMQ versions before 5.19.8 and 6.0.0 before 6.2.7.
3
What type of vulnerability is CVE-2026-49877?
CVE-2026-49877 is an improper authorization vulnerability that allows authenticated low-privilege users access to admin features in the Web Console.
4
How do I fix CVE-2026-49877?
To fix CVE-2026-49877, upgrade Apache ActiveMQ to version 5.19.8 or 6.2.7 or later.
5
What risk does CVE-2026-49877 pose to users?
CVE-2026-49877 poses a risk of unauthorized admin access for low-privilege users in the Web Console, potentially leading to data exposure or manipulation.
